Ingredients:

- 1/2 cup Basmati rice

- 4 cups whole milk

- 1/2 cup condensed milk

- 1/4 cup sugar (adjust to taste)

- 1/2 teaspoon cardamom powder

- A pinch of saffron strands (soaked in warm milk)

- Assorted dry fruits (almonds, pistachios, cashews) for garnishing

- Ghee (clarified butter) for frying the dry fruits

Method:

Step 1: Rice Preparation

1. Wash the Basmati rice thoroughly and soak it in water for 30 minutes.

2. After soaking, drain the water and set the rice aside.

Step 2: Cooking the Rice

1. In a heavy-bottomed pan, add the soaked rice and 2 cups of milk.

2. Cook the rice on medium heat until it becomes soft and the milk has been absorbed.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.

Step 3: Preparing the Kheer Base

1. Once the rice is cooked, add the remaining 2 cups of milk to the pan.

2. Stirring continuously, let the mixture simmer on low heat until it thickens. This will take around 15-20 minutes.

Step 4: Adding Sweetness

1. Pour in the condensed milk and stir well to combine.

2. Add sugar and continue to stir until it dissolves completely.

3. Allow the kheer to simmer for an additional 5-7 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.

Step 5: Infusing Aromatics

1. Add the cardamom powder and soaked saffron strands along with the milk.

2. Continue to cook the kheer for another 5 minutes to infuse the flavors.

Step 6: Garnishing and Final Touches

1. In a separate small pan, heat a teaspoon of ghee.

2. Lightly fry the assorted dry fruits until they turn golden and aromatic. Remove from heat.

3. Transfer the kheer to serving bowls.

4. Garnish with the fried dry fruits, along with some additional saffron strands for visual appeal.

Step 7: Serving

1. Indian Dice Kheer can be served warm or chilled, as per your preference.
